How much does it cost to rent a home in Rollingwood?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Rollingwood 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,113 | $1,250 | $10,000+ |
Rollingwood 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,477 | $900 | $10,000+ |
Rollingwood 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$9,637 | $3,350 | $10,000+ |
Rollingwood 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$10,431 | $6,500 | $10,000+ |
Rollingwood 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$8,322 | $6,650 | $9,995 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Rollingwood
What type of rentals are currently available in Rollingwood?
There are currently 307 Apartments for Rent in Rollingwood, TX with pricing that ranges from $899 to $18,509. There are also 132 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Rollingwood ranging from $900 to $38,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Rollingwood?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Rollingwood ranges from $900 to $38,000 with an average monthly rent of $7,469.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Rollingwood?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Rollingwood range from $1,775 to $13,440,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$900 to $10,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$3,350 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$4,500.
